Can You Out Run a Storm?

This was tied for 5th Place in the 173rd Show & Tell contest.

We had luck with this one as we hit it head on, and the images were stunning to say the least.
Almost being stuck two times on a soft grid roads, a highway under construction and impassable at times,
this storm made for a very hair raising day.

Nikon D700 ,Nikkor 24-70mm f/2.8 AF-S ED IF G N
